Good news for the Vancouver Canucks: if they misplace Jacob Markstrom, they now have another one. Albeit, a smaller one.
Kai Chaboyer, a 10-year-old from Calgary who now resides in Ocala, Florida, has made a habit of going to see the Canucks play when they are in town to play the Tampa Bay Lightning.
Moreso has made a habit of dressing like his favorite player, Markstrom, including full goalie gear.
Markstrom got word that the young fan was in the stands before a pre-game skate at Amalie Arena and brought him two autographed hats, the second one signed by forward Elias Pettersson.
The grateful young goalie, who wears No. 25 for his youth hockey team, just like his idol, then hung out in the stands behind Markstrom's net and mimicked his every move.
